I recently switched to Ubuntu 12.04 on my Toshiba laptop. I haven't had any issues except for one.
I realized that there is a red light coming out of my earphone jack. It's something like this: http://i.stack.imgur.com/gokuH.jpg
I also found out that when I mute the speakers, the light goes away. But when I unmute it, it comes back.
I don't mind having this but since my laptop is 2 years old, the battery drains a bit faster because of this.
I tried this but it never worked :
- Open Terminal by Ctrl + Alt + T
- Type in sudo alsamixer
- Use the arrow keys to move around and when over S/PDIF press M to mute
- Hit the Escape key.
- Type sudo alsactl store
So I want to know how to disable it permanently without using alsa, because it does not seem to work.
